I built this car 3 years ago by combining a 1993 AAZ B3 with a 1992 syncro B3. A very complete and detailed swap.
The syncro body and chassis have about 300,000K. The bottom end was rebuilt approx 15,000k ago.
Engine
- 1.9 TD
- Giles IP
- K14
- G60 SMIC
- 2.5" SS straight through exhaust
Driveline
- Complete rebuild when I did the swap
- EGR O2C (mk4 TDI gears)
- new VR6 clutch with previous engine install
- new CV's on prop shaft
- both hanger bearings in good condition
- new seals on rear diff
Suspension/Brakes/Steering
- All fresh parts when I built the car (struts, pads, rotors, arms, bushings, bearings, ect)
- ABS swap from 97 VR6 Passat
- mk4 rear calipers
- VR6 sway bar
- ZF rack
- R32 control arm bushings
- new tires
Interior/Exterior
- Everything electrical works as it should
- A/C blows nice and cold
- Glass moon roof
- E-codes with Eurowires kit
- Auber digital boost and EGT gauges
- OEM keyless entry
The body is pretty good for a car with 300,000K. Nice and straight with couple of minor rust spots.
I've daily driven this car since I built it and have loved it, but I have a TDI syncro coming out of the shop soon and I cant keep both.
$5000 obo
Located in Victoria BC
Does not come with DE's, grill, and BBS wheels as shown. Comes with E-codes, stock grill and syncro wheels.
